How to Say "See you later" in Italian
The most natural way to say "See you later" in Italian is A dopo. Tap the speaker above to hear it, then say it back out loud. That is the fastest way to make it stick.

When to use it
You can use 'A dopo' when you plan to meet someone later in the day. It's friendly and informal. It's appropriate among friends, family, or colleagues. Avoid using it in very formal situations.

Examples in Italian
| Italian | English |
|---|---|
| Ci vediamo a dopo per il caff猫. | We'll see each other later for coffee. |
